Jonathan Boyd is a professional guitarist and music educator who has been teaching for over 20 years. He developed the “Guitar Grid 101” program to help guitar players of all levels understand the fundamental principles of music theory and how to apply them to the guitar.
The “Guitar Grid 101” program is designed to be an easy-to-follow, step-by-step guide to learning the basics of music theory and how to apply it to the guitar. The program includes over 4 hours of video lessons, along with PDF worksheets and exercises to help you practice what you’ve learned.
The program is divided into four sections: the first section covers the basics of music theory, including how to read sheet music, basic chords and scales, and how to construct chords and scales. The second section covers more advanced topics, such as chord progressions and how to play in different keys. The third section is all about playing lead guitar, including techniques like bending, vibrato, and slide guitar. The final section covers how to put it all together and create your own music.

One of the unique features of the “Guitar Grid 101” program is the use of the “guitar grid,” which is a visual representation of the guitar fretboard. The grid allows you to see the notes and intervals in a given scale or chord, which can help you understand how to play them on the guitar. This is particularly helpful for beginners who may struggle with understanding music theory concepts.
